3. Bambusa nutans<br />
The growth attributes of B. nutans at different stages of growth are presented in<br />
Table 4. The survival was 100 per cent till the end of the observation. The number of<br />
culms per ha increased from 1125 to 7114 per ha during the growth period. The new<br />
shoot emergence also increased with age of the clump and at the end of the<br />
observation, 1591 new shoots were produced per ha. The average height, girth and<br />
internodal length of the B. nutans culms were 12.42 m, 13.2 cm and 39 cm<br />
respectively after 48 months of planting.<br />

4. Bambusa tulda<br />

The growth attributes of B. tulda at different stages of growth are presented in Table<br />
5. The survival was 100 percent till 42 months after planting and at 48 months after<br />
planting, 94 percent survival was observed. The number of culms per ha increased<br />
from 2357 to 11545 per ha during the growth period. The new shoot emergence also<br />
increased with age of the clump and after 48 months of planting 2990 new shoots<br />
were produced per ha. The average height, girth and internodal length of the B. tulda<br />
culms were 4.50 m, 6.3 cm and 35 cm respectively at the end of the observation.<br />
